Africa Geography & Climate

1. General Overview of Africa

Africa is one of the seven continents of the world and the second largest in both area and population. It is rich in natural resources, diverse cultures, and a deep historical heritage.


2. Number of Countries

Africa consists of 54 independent countries, each with its own government systems, languages, and cultural diversity.


3. Population

Africa is home to more than 1.4 billion people, making it one of the fastest-growing populations in the world.


4. Geography

Africa features deserts, mountains, rivers, tropical forests, and very long coastlines along the Atlantic Ocean and the Indian Ocean.


5. Climate

The climate of Africa is highly diverse:

  • Tropical climate – Central Africa
  • Desert climate – The Sahara region
  • Temperate climate – Northern and Southern parts of the continent

Overall, Africa is generally a hot continent.


6. The Sahara Desert

The Sahara is the largest hot desert in the world, located in Northern Africa. It is extremely dry and very hot, with harsh living conditions.


7. The Nile River

The Nile River is the longest river in the world. It flows through countries such as Egypt, Sudan, and Ethiopia, and is essential for agriculture and human life.


8. The Congo River

The Congo River is the second-largest river in Africa in terms of water volume. It flows through the dense rainforests of the Congo Basin.


9. Great Lakes of Africa

Africa has several important lakes, including:

  • Lake Victoria (the largest in Africa)
  • Lake Tanganyika
  • Lake Malawi

These lakes support fishing, transportation, and water supply.


10. Mountains

Famous mountains in Africa include:

  • Mount Kilimanjaro (the highest in Africa)
  • Atlas Mountains
  • Rwenzori Mountains

11. Rainforests

The Congo Rainforest is the second largest rainforest in the world. It is home to many animals and produces essential oxygen for the planet.


12. Wildlife

Africa is famous for its wildlife, including:

  • Lions
  • Elephants
  • Eagles
  • Giraffes

This makes it one of the world’s top tourism destinations.


13. Natural Resources

Africa is rich in natural resources such as:

  • Gold
  • Diamonds
  • Oil
  • Various other minerals

These make the continent economically very important.


14. Cultures and Languages

Africa is the most linguistically diverse continent in the world. It is home to thousands of ethnic groups and cultures.
